Investment prospectus for clean cooking solutions in Nepal : a roadmap to national goal of providing clean cooking solutions for all (English)

Seventy-five percent of Nepal's population (4 million out of 5.43 million households) use solid biomass (firewood, cattledung, or agro-waste) as their primary fuel with traditional cookstoves. With an efficiency of 10 percent, these cookstoves cause health problems. This Investment Prospectus for Clean Cooking Solutions for All (CCS4ALL) encapsulates a two-year journey of consensus-building with the government’s Alternative Energy Promotion Center...
